Machapuram Population - Kurnool, Andhra Pradesh

Machapuram is a large village located in Nandavaram Mandal of Kurnool district, Andhra Pradesh with total 448 families residing. The Machapuram village has population of 2265 of which 1199 are males while 1066 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Machapuram village population of children with age 0-6 is 326 which makes up 14.39 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Machapuram village is 889 which is lower than Andhra Pradesh state average of 993. Child Sex Ratio for the Machapuram as per census is 940, higher than Andhra Pradesh average of 939.

Machapuram village has lower literacy rate compared to Andhra Pradesh. In 2011, literacy rate of Machapuram village was 51.68 % compared to 67.02 % of Andhra Pradesh. In Machapuram Male literacy stands at 64.40 % while female literacy rate was 37.22 %.

Caste Factor

In Machapuram village, most of the villagers are from Schedule Caste (SC).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 45.96 % of total population in Machapuram village. The village Machapuram curr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Machapuram village out of total population, 1261 were engaged in work activities. 90.01 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 9.99 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 1261 workers engaged in Main Work, 164 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 926 were Agricultural labourer.
